Abstract
Globalization of production has ushered in vibrant manufacturing service industries. Many high-technology manufacturing service firms are no longer small shops on the receiving end of outsourced jobs. Instead, they frequently take initiative to forge supply relationships with product firms. In these engineering-manufacturing chains, certainty of capacity supply is an important concern as conservative (insufficient) capacity expansion is frequently prompted by high uncertainty of demand and investment risk. Capacity strategy has traditionally been discussed from a manufacturer’s perspective to time or size the investment, or to compete in a game setting. In the era of manufacturing services, customers’ concern of capacity (supply) certainty should be included as an important factor in formulating a capacity strategy. This paper presents a mathematical analysis of this new aspect. Uncertain demand is modeled as a lognormal random variable. A novel service-based demand rationing rule is developed for a duopoly of differentiated prices and lognormal random demand. Through numerical calculation, this paper shows the equilibrium of capacity strategy of the duopoly and analyzes their competition behavior on capacity services.
